| IDN Nedir ? Nasıl Kullanılır ? |
|
|
| Editor: Yakup SAYIN | |
| Cuma, 26 Ocak 2007 | |
IDN Nedir ?
IDN, acilimi "Internationalized Domain Name" olup, global internet agi uzerinde ingilizce karakterler disinda, ulkelerin yerel dil karakterleri ile alan adi tedarik etmelerine ve bu yerel alan adlari ile web sayfalarini sunmalarina olanak taniyan bir sistemdir.
IDN'in Amacı Nedir ?
IDN'in amacı, mevcut sistemde tescil edilemeyen Türkçe karekter içeren alan adlarının da tescil edilebilmesini sağlamaktır. Özetle IDN, kullanılmakta olan DNS alt yapısına ve internet standartlarına ek bir yük getirmeden, onların üzerine bir katman olarak çalışır.
IDN standartları, var olan alan adı sistemini yeniden tasarlamaya yönelik, yalnızca değil genişletmeye yöneliktir. Alan adlarını birbirine dönüştürecek algoritmalar sunarak yerel dillerdeki Unicode karakterlerden oluşan bir alan adını, standart ASCII karakterlerinden oluşan ve "PUNYCODE" olarak da anılan bir alan adına dönüştürebilir veya ASCII hali verilmiş (Punycode olarak verilmiş) bir IDN alan adını Unicode karakterlerden oluşan hale çevirebilir. IDN destekli bir tarayıcıya örneğin türkiye.com yazdığında, tarayıcı IDN standartlarında belirtilen algoritmaları kullanarak bu alan adının ASCII karakterlerinden oluşan halini bulur ve DNS sorgulamasında sıradan bir alan adını sorgulanır. Bu nedenle, örneğin türkiye.com alan adı tescil edildiğinde aslında xn--trkiye-3ya.com şeklindeki punycode alan adı tescil edilmiş olur. Bu alan adını barındıran sunucu ve DNS sunucu da bu alan adını kendi yapısında 'xn--trkiye-3ya.com' olarak saklar.
IDN alan adlarının düzgün çalışması için tarayıcıların girilen alan adının IDN olduğunu anlayıp ASCII haline çevirebilmesi gerekir. Şu anda popüler tarayıcıların (browser'ların) çoğu destek IDN'leri desteklemektedir. Firefox ve IE7.0 tam destek vermektedir. IE6.0'da IDN alan adı kullanabilmek için Verisign tarafından geliştirilen i-Nav eklentisinin
bilgisayarınıza yüklenmesi gerekmektedir.
|
| < Önceki | Sonraki > |
|---|



I